I think the CG on this plane is very wide anyway. I know from speaking to a lot of Model manufacture's that they all show a well forward CG for the shear reason that it makes the model more stable. I have found that I can shift the CG back on most of the planes I fly and they are fine, just a little less forgiving if you get too slow or use too much elevator throw. I remeber talking to Bubba Spivey of Laneir about the Giant Stinger's CG and he flew his with the CG almost 5 inches behind where it was shown on the plans.
